Intense Local Activity: Region Records 475 Incidents, Two Wounded

A specific geographic area has recently faced an unprecedented surge in reported incidents, with authorities confirming a staggering 475 occurrences within a single 24-hour period. This intense period of activity has brought significant challenges to local communities, highlighting the persistent threats faced by residents. The sheer volume of these events underscores a pressing concern for safety and stability across the affected settlements.

Among the various forms of reported activity, aerial engagements constituted a notable portion, with eight distinct air-delivered strikes observed. These particular incidents impacted several key locations, including Huliaipole, Bilohiria, and Novohryhorivka, prompting immediate responses from local emergency services. The nature of these aerial engagements suggests a deliberate and focused pattern of disruption within the designated zones.

Furthermore, unmanned aerial vehicles played a substantial role in the reported incidents, accounting for 307 separate occurrences. These UAVs, noted for their diverse modifications, including prevalent FPV designs, targeted a wide array of settlements. Communities such as Bilenke, Kamianske, Orikhiv, and many others across the region experienced the widespread effects of these aerial intrusions, necessitating heightened vigilance among inhabitants.

Ground-based explosive devices also contributed to the overall count of incidents, with six distinct multiple launch rocket system (MLRS) strikes registered. These powerful projectiles impacted specific areas including Shcherbaky, Malynivka, and Novodanylivka, demonstrating a concentrated application of force. The precise targeting of these systems indicates a clear intent to inflict considerable damage on infrastructure and potentially residents.

The most pervasive form of reported activity was conventional artillery, with 154 documented strikes delivered across a broad swathe of the territory. Settlements like Bilenke, Veselianka, Guliaipole, and Charivne bore the brunt of these sustained bombardments. The widespread nature of these artillery engagements underscores the indiscriminate impact on the daily lives and routines of citizens residing in the affected zones.

Tragically, these numerous incidents have not occurred without consequence, directly leading to human casualties. One documented instance involved a 60-year-old individual in Huliaipole who sustained injuries as a direct result of these disruptive activities. The personal toll of these events serves as a stark reminder of the dangers posed by the ongoing unrest within the locale.

Beyond human injury, significant structural damage to residential and commercial properties has also been extensively reported. Homes and public buildings in Huliaipole, specifically, have suffered severe destruction or notable damage from the impact of these various strikes.
